The Networking and Edge Group, NEX, is one of six externally reported Business Units for Intel, with 2023 Revenue of 6B.

The major product lines in NEX include Edge, Networking Xeon and SOC, 5G, Base Station, Ethernet FNIC, and IPU.

The vision for NEX is to lift the world's networks and edge systems from fixed-function hardware into open software running on programmable hardware.


This finance position will provide the opportunity to drive operating margin and optimize our PnL by leading and recommending actionable insights to senior management.

This role will also lead a cross-collaborative team to develop leadership and project management skills.


The primary responsibilities for this role will include, but are not limited to:

  • This position works closely with NEX Cost and Inventory Lead to drive actions to improve inventory reserves across all NEX line of businesses.
  • Analyze raw data into PnL impacts to uncover trends and variance drivers that feed into business insights.
  • Partners closely with NEX demand and supply planners, IF Cost and Inventory Team, and NEX business stakeholders to drive continuous PnL improvements.
  • Present to senior management on quarterly reporting and biweekly Risk and Opportunity recommendations.
  • Build efficient and scalable forecast and close cycle processes that enable fast data turnaround by automating tasks in Excel.
  • Develop inventory sensitivity to demand financial tools to provide insights for whatif scenarios.
  • Deliver concise and impactful forecast and close cycle business insights to key stakeholders.
